Output 70778e710505363d5a1b12be1e0e9c730277a2efdb0ece4ac4e3e137d67c29ce:4

value
45214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e916bbd104a8d78d653ca96d2250bce1185899 OP_EQUAL
address
3MHMktYLgCpZXoRXqArhosP2mvQirpXje7
transaction
70778e710505363d5a1b12be1e0e9c730277a2efdb0ece4ac4e3e137d67c29ce
spent
true